Galway have named an unchanged team for tomorrow's All-Ireland SHC quarter-final against Clare.

The Tribesmen were well beaten by Kilkenny in the Leinster final three weeks ago, but manager Micheal Donoghue has kept faith with the same XV. That means Gearoid McInerney, who was a late replacement for Fergal Moore, retains his place in a half back line which also includes Daithi Burke, who has recovered from the finger injury he sustained against the Cats.

David Burke and Davy Glennon continue their midfield partnership while Joe Canning is at wing forward.

Galway (SH v Clare): Colm Callanan; Johnny Coen, John Hanbury, Padraic Mannion; Gearoid McInerney, Daithi Burke, Aidan Harte; David Burke (captain), Davy Glennon; Conor Cooney, Joseph Cooney, Joe Canning; Conor Whelan, Niall Burke, Cathal Mannion.
